Lajos Belleli (Doha, QAT) are currently 3-3 in the 8-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Belleli lost 8-3 to Jason Chang (Hong Kong, HKG), droppimg another game, 8-4 to P.N. Raju (Hyderabad, IN). Belleli lost 9-4 to Adil Zhumagozha (Almaty, KAZ) where Belleli responded with a 12-6 win over Harold Woods (Accra, NGR). Belleli won 15-5 against Oliver Echenje (Nairobi, KEN), then won 8-5 against Alastair Fyfe (Riyadh, KSA). In their next game, Belleli plays.
